The largest bubble tea festival in Canada is coming to Burnaby this summer

Mark your calendars, bubble tea fanatics. The largest bubble tea/boba fest in the country is coming to metro Van this summer in a huge, two-day event. Truedan’s Vancouver Bubble Tea Festival will feature 10 beloved bubble tea brands, and you can vote for your fave during their pearl judging contest!

In terms of food, guests can expect tasty street fare from around the globe, including fried Taiwanese chicken and BBQ eats. There will also be plenty of food trucks to peruse, a variety of live entertainment (music, dance, martial arts performances), and activities for folks of all ages. There will even be a car show with over 50 sports cars – if that’s your jam!

The highly-anticipated bubble tea fest will take place from 11 am to 5 pm on Friday, July 22nd and Saturday, July 23rd at Burnaby’s Swangard Stadium.

GA tickets are priced at $10, but if you plan on going with a group – you’ll want to take advantage of their Buy Three Get One Free group deal. Stay up to date on all the deets via their socials.
